Poll

poll
I. n.
1.
Head.
2.
Person, individual.
3.
Catalogue of heads, catalogue of persons.
4.
Club, cheven, ~ard.
II. v. a.
1.
Lop, clip, shear, cut closely, mow, crop.
2.
Enumerate, enroll.
3.
Pay.
4.
Register, give, deposit (as a vote).
III. n.
Parrot.

  (n) 1. voting, vote, returns, tally, figures: The poll shows that the incumbents are not as secure as dhey thought. 2. opinion poll, survey, canvass, census, ballot, count: A poll of home-owners shows that most would like to own washing machines. -(v) 3. sample, survey, question, canvass, ballot, ask, interview; count, enumerate, tally, register, record: We polled teenagers to determine their reaction to a youth centre; those in favour polled 73. per cent. 4. receive, get, win, register, tally: Cavendish polled more than 60. per cent of the votes cast. ...
